Check Digit Verification of cas no

The CAS Registry Mumber 53451-92-6 includes 8 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 5 digits, 5,3,4,5 and 1 respectively; the second part has 2 digits, 9 and 2 respectively.
Calculate Digit Verification of CAS Registry Number 53451-92:
(7*5)+(6*3)+(5*4)+(4*5)+(3*1)+(2*9)+(1*2)=116
116 % 10 = 6
So 53451-92-6 is a valid CAS Registry Number.

Preparation method of pyriproxyfen compounds

-

Paragraph 0079; 0080; 0081, (2016/10/27)

The invention provides a compound shown in structural formula I as well as stereoisomer, solvate and salt of the compound. In the structural formula I, R1 is selected from fluorine, chlorine, a cyano group or perfluoro-substituted C1-C3 alkyl; R2 is selected from hydrogen or C1-C3 alkyl; each of R3 and R4 is independently selected from hydrogen, C1-C3 alkyl, fluorine, chlorine or perfluoro-substituted C1-C3 alkyl; X is selected from O, S or -CH2-. The invention further provides a preparation method of the compound and an application of the compound in killing of harmful insects, public health epidemic prevention, control of plant diseases and insect pests and animal health care.

Solid-phase synthesis of diaryl sulfides: Direct coupling of solid-supported aryl halides with thiols using an insoluble polymer-supported reagent

Gendre, Fabrice,Yang, Mathieu,Diaz, Philippe

, p. 2719 - 2722 (2007/10/03)

(Chemical Equation Presented) Diaryl sulfides have been prepared by direct nickel(II)-catalyzed coupling of thiols with iodoaryl bound to SynPhase polystyrene lanterns in the presence of polymer-supported borohydride.
